Temperature level Considerations
When it pertains to industrial external paint, temperature plays an essential role in the end result of your task. If you're painting in extreme warmth, the paint can dry out as well swiftly, bring about concerns like bad bond and irregular coatings. You intend to aim for temperatures in between 50 ° F and 85 ° F for the very best outcomes. Below 50 ° F, paint may not cure appropriately, while over 85 ° F, you risk blistering and cracking.
Timing your task with the right temperatures is necessary. Start your job early in the early morning or later on in the afternoon when it's cooler, specifically during warm months.
Additionally, consider the surface area temperature; it can be substantially higher than the air temperature level, specifically on warm days. Make use of a surface thermostat to examine this before you start.
If temperature levels are uncertain, watch on the weather forecast. Sudden temperature level drops or heat waves can hinder your strategies. You don't want to begin painting only to have the conditions transform mid-project.
Humidity Levels
Humidity levels substantially impact the success of your commercial outside painting task. When the humidity is too high, it can impede paint drying and healing, leading to a series of problems like bad adhesion and complete high quality.
If you're preparing a job during moist problems, you may discover that the paint takes longer to dry, which can expand your project timeline and rise expenses.
On the other hand, low moisture can also position challenges. Paint may dry out too promptly, avoiding correct application and leading to an irregular finish.
You'll wish to monitor the humidity degrees carefully to ensure you're working within the ideal range, normally between 40% and 70%.
To obtain the very best outcomes, think about using a hygrometer to measure moisture before beginning your job.
If you discover the degrees are outside the optimal variety, you may require to readjust your schedule or choose paints made for variable problems.
Always speak with the maker's guidelines for particular suggestions on moisture resistance.
Rainfall Effect
Rain or snow can significantly interrupt your commercial exterior paint plans. When precipitation takes place, it can wash away freshly used paint or create an unequal coating. Ideally, you wish to select days with completely dry climate to make certain the paint adheres correctly and cures successfully. If you're caught in a rain shower, it's ideal to stop the task and wait for conditions to enhance.
Additionally, snow can be even more destructive. Not just does it create a damp surface, yet it can additionally reduce temperatures, making it difficult for paint to completely dry. This can bring about concerns like peeling off or blistering down the line.
It's critical to inspect the weather forecast prior to beginning your task. If rainfall or snow is forecasted, consider rescheduling.
Constantly keep in mind to permit sufficient drying time in between coats, particularly if the weather condition stays uncertain.
